The Soviet MiG-17 Fresco entered service in 1952, and while it appeared similar to the previous MiG-15 Fagot, it featured a far more advanced aerodynamic design. It was operated by all three Soviet Air Arms (Air/ Air Defence and Naval), and this photo probably depicts a regimental flypast of a Skoryyclass destroyer by at least eight Soviet Naval Aviation Fresco-A aircraft. Unfortunately, a Soviet censor has been hard at work on this photo, removing aircraft and hull numbers as well as the MiG-17’s conspicuous fuselagemounted cannon. However, based on the configuration of the ship it’s likely this was taken during the early 1950s, as many were later modified, by removing one of the torpedo packs.
